MSN gets Gaelic touch

Microsoft has launched a localised version of its Internet portal specifically for the Irish market. The new site at MSN.ie launched at the beginning of October and has content from a number local Microsoft partners, including: Esat BT, which provides a home phone and Internet channel; VHI, which provides health tips and advice; Golden Pages for a business directory; and RTE for news and
sport. Dating services are also provided through the portal from Match.com.

According to Geoff Sutton, general manager for MSN Europe, ‘Irish users are looking for Irish content’ and that this motivated the local launch. Other services offered on the site include Irish .ie Hotmail and instant messenger services. From November 16th, all Irish Hotmail users will be able to switch their e-mail addresses to the .ie domain.
